Election 2025: 2 Buffalo Grove Park District Commissioner Seats Open

Petitions for the positions can be picked up starting Tuesday at the Alcott Center.

BUFFALO GROVE, IL — While the current focus is on the November presidential election, residents will have more local races to vote in next year. Two Buffalo Grove Park District commissioner seats, each with four-year terms, will be on the ballot in the April 1, 2025 consolidated election.

Starting Tuesday, interested potential candidates can pick up petitions at the Alcott Center, 530 Bernard Drive. The center is open from 8:30 a.m. to 5 p.m. Monday through Friday.

According to officials, the circulation period for petitions runs through Nov. 18.

Those interested must be a registered voter and have been a resident of the Buffalo Grove Park District for at least one year prior to the election.
